LCI is a leading FAA / EASA / CAA certified repair station with nearly three decades of experience in providing comprehensive off-lease solutions for commercial aircraft engines. We specialize in engine repairs, modifications, QEC kitting / fitment, piece-part overhauls, and engine sales / exchanges. Our commitment to quality, safety, and regulatory compliance ensures that we deliver value-added solutions tailored to our customers' needs.
Position Summary :
The Engineering Assistant will provide critical support to the Lead Aerospace Engineer in the design, development, and coordination of aerospace systems and components. This position plays an important role in assisting with technical documentation, planning activities, inspection support, and cross-functional coordination with other departments such as Planning, Inspection, and Customer Support.
The ideal candidate is detail-oriented, highly organized, and eager to learn in a fast-paced aerospace environment. This role offers exposure to engineering operations, maintenance, and repair (MRO) processes and is a great opportunity for someone looking to grow within the aerospace field.
Key Responsibilities :
Technical Support :
Assist the Lead Aerospace Engineer with the preparation, review, and organization of engineering documentation, including reports, inspection findings, and repair schemes.
Support in gathering and organizing technical data and work instructions from customers and OEMs.
Planning & Coordination :
Help coordinate with the Planning Department to generate and sequence non-routine (NR) tasks in alignment with project timelines and workflow milestones.
Track task progress and provide status updates to the Lead Engineer.
Inspection & Reporting :
Work closely with the Inspection team to document findings, support creation of inspection reports (including BSI reports), and ensure records are complete and properly filed.
Assist in preparing engineering reports for discrepancies or conditions that fall outside standard repair documentation.
Customer & Team Interface :
Participate in internal meetings and occasional customer support meetings to capture action items, document discussions, and follow up on deliverables.
Support communication between Engineering and other departments (e.g., Planning, Inspection, Customer Support).
Tooling & Process Development :
Assist in documenting tooling requirements and process development efforts in support of expanding LCIs in-house capabilities.
Regulatory & Quality Support :
Support the monitoring of Root Cause Analysis (RCA) data and Safety Management System (SMS) reports to identify trends.
Ensure that all documentation meets internal quality standards and regulatory compliance requirements.
Training & Documentation :
Help organize and maintain engineering training materials and records.
Support internal training logistics and documentation review.
